I.
TITLE:
Substitute Teacher (2012-2013)
II.
QUALIFICATIONS:
A.
Minimum of two years of college with a minimum
of 60 college credits.
B.
Ability to work with students, staff and the
public.
C.
Such alternatives to the above qualifications
as the Board may find appropriate and acceptable.
III.
REPORTS TO:
Director of Elementary or Secondary Education.
IV.
JOB GOALS:
To support the delivery of School District
91's written, taught, tested and reported curriculum and
contribute to maximizing student achievement.
To enable each child to pursue his
or her education as smoothly and completely as possible in
the absence of the regular teacher.
V.
PERFORMANCE RESPONSIBILITIES:
A.
Reports to the building principal or
school secretary upon arrival at the school building usually 30
minutes before teaching assignment begins.
B.
If necessary, reviews with the
principal or department head all plans and schedules to be
followed during the teaching day.
C.
Maintains as fully as possible the
established routines and procedures of the school and classroom
to which assigned.
D.
Teaches the lesson outlined and
described in the substitute teacher's plans as prepared by the
absent teacher.
E.
Consults as appropriate with the
building principal or department head before initiating any
teaching or other procedures not specified in the teacher's
plans
F.
Assumes responsibility for overseeing
pupil behavior in class and during recess periods as assigned by
the building principal.
G.
Completes a written report on the
form provided by the school secretary on the day's activities at
the conclusion of each teaching day.
H.
Follows all policies, rules, and
procedures to which regular teachers are subject and which good
teaching practice dictates.
I.
Seeks out opportunities for
professional growth.
J.
Maintains high standards of ethical
behavior and confidentiality of student information.
VI.
OTHER DUTIES AND
RESPONSIBILITIES:
A.
Performs all other duties as assigned.
VII.
TERMS OF EMPLOYMENT:
This is a part-time position.
Substitute teachers will work on an as-needed basis.
Salary will be established by the Board of Trustees.
The substitute teacher rate is $65 per day and
will apply when substituting for a teacher.
All subs will earn
$8.50 per hour when subbing for a paraprofessional.
VIII.
EVALUATION:
Performance of this position will be
evaluated by the Director of Elementary or Secondary
Education with input from the Building Principal and absent
teacher.
